# Log sampling for the Wrennet notification service
# This service emits roughly 40k log lines per minute at peak, so we
# sample INFO at 5% and keep WARN/ERROR at 100%. If support needs full
# traces for an incident, flip sample_rate to 1.0 for no more than one
# hour — the sink fills quickly. Sampled logs are written to the store below.

replica DSN, yadup-hahig: mongodb://gilys_svc:Mx@db-5f8f.norvasoft.internal:5432/eliion

Q3 PLANNING NOTE — Sales Leads Only

Pilot with the Brindlehow retail chain starts week 2: eight stores, Solara device bundle, six-week run. Success metric: 4% attach rate on accessories. Merchandising kits ship from the Velcastre depot Friday. Do not reference the pilot in other retail conversations; Brindlehow has exclusivity during the trial. Weekly readouts every Monday. If targets hold, expansion talks begin in week 5. The confidential commercial intent is noted directly below.

board note of tawip-fajop: Lamwynix Holdings is in early talks to buy Tammirax Works for about $473.8 million. The Istax launch date is November 23, and nothing goes to the press before then. Legal wants the Aldielek Partners term sheet countersigned before May 19.

Audit item 7: Encoding detection for uploaded text files. Confirm the Glyphport service sniffs BOM first, then falls back to statistical detection. Verify UTF-16 files from legacy Bretwald exports convert cleanly and that mislabeled Latin-1 uploads no longer render garbled in the viewer. Support: if a customer reports mojibake, capture the original file and the detected encoding from the upload log before escalating. Known gaps are tracked in the backlog. Escalations route to the responsible engineer below.

signatory, yahog-badug: Quenix Ulaael

Finance Review — Lanternwell Plus Tier

Summary: The proposed Lanternwell Plus subscription tier models at a 38% gross margin in year one, improving to 46% at scale. Break-even requires 4,200 subscribers by Q3. Churn assumptions (2.1% monthly) are aggressive versus the base tier's 3.4%. Support costs per seat remain unvalidated; pilot data expected within three weeks. Recommendation: approve soft launch in the Ostermere region only, capped spend of 120k. Pricing strategy depends on the positioning outlined below.

confidential, kahop-yahap: Project Weniel slips by six weeks because of the staffing delay.